openapi: 3.1.0 info: title: Jentic API description: >- The Jentic API is the hosted agent control plane that lets any AI agent dynamically discover, load, and execute API operations and Arazzo workflows from the Jentic catalog. The canonical flow is search → load → execute. Operation UUIDs are prefixed `op_` and workflow UUIDs are prefixed `wf_`. Authentication uses an agent-scoped API key (`X-JENTIC-API-KEY`).
